Mental Capacity
is the ability of an individual to make informed decisions and understand the consequences of those decisions, legally considered in contexts like contracts and estate planning.
Mental Capacity to Contract
The ability of an individual to fully understand the terms and conditions of a contract to which they are a party, including the implications of entering the contract.
